Wrestling is a great foundation for all sports. It teaches the fundamental skills (balance, hand-eye coordination, footwork, strength, etc.) necessary for any other physical activity. Fenton Wrestling will focus on exposing your child to wrestling and these basic skills, setting the groundwork for future activities. These practices will include technique, drilling, wrestling, and conditioning situations that are designed for the elementary level. As these wrestlers develop through our comprehensive program, the foundation will be laid for them to improve to the highest level of competition. Our goal is to ensure that they have a fun and positive experience with the sport. We want the kids leaving the program excited about wrestling.

Cardio tennis is a group fitness experience using tennis to drive the aerobic and anaerobic benefits. This is a structured game gamebased, fun tennis activity. Open to all levels of play.

DANCE CLASS DESCRIPTIONS

Ballet & Pointe Classes
Participants will learn graceful ballet techniques in this fun class. Please wear pink ballet shoes. *Pointe students must be 12+ years and have prior approval from the instructor.

Hip Hop Dance
Kids will learn trendy hip hop moves and get a fun workout while doing it! Great class for those looking to stay active! Please wear clean tennis shoes. (Street shoes are not allowed on the studio floor) Please bring a water bottle.

Pom Dance
Dancers will learn upbeat moves focusing on jumps, turns, progressions, routines, kicks, and more! Class geared to keep kids moving and grooving and having fun! Please wear tennis shoes and bring a water bottle.

Kickline & Jazz
5,6,7,8! This class will work on jazz inspired choreography, focusing on moves such as kicks, turns, and formation changes. Black character shoes are recommended.

Lyrical
Learn fun, flowing, routines. Learn turns, leaps, jumps and more.

Tap
Participants will learn toe-tapping steps and fun routines. Please wear black tap shoes.

Middle School/High School Dance
This class is geared towards 7th-12th graders. Students will work on a variety of skills, primarily focusing on lyrical style and technique. No dance experience required.
